FDA greenlights implantable shock absorber for treatment of knee OA

The FDA has granted marketing authorization of the MISHA Knee System, an implantable shock absorber (ISA) indicated for treatment of medial knee OA in patients who failed non-surgical or surgical treatment, continue to have pain that interferes with daily activities, and are ineligible for, or unwilling to undergo, joint replacement. The ISA demonstrated superiority over high tibial osteotomy in a cohort study.
